A spectrometer is a device that measures a continuous, non-discrete physical characteristic by first separating it into a spectrum of its constituent components.

Laser optics are components specifically intended for manipulating laser light, which is typically coherent and monochromatic, frequently polarized, and sometimes of high intensity.

Photonics is a multidisciplinary domain that involves the generation, control, manipulation, and detection of light.
